DISCUSSION On February 14, 2005, the City Council approved numerous entitlements requested by Main Street Concourse LLC for City Place, a mixed-use project located at the northeast corner of Main Street and Memory Lane. These entitlements included a development agreement for the entire development as well as a environmental impact report, conditional use permit and vesting tentative tract map to allow approximately 58,000 square feet of commercial space and 185 residential condominium units in the form of live-work and townhouse development to be constructed by Main Street Concourse LLC. Since the project's approval and development, Main Street Concourse LLC has elected to sell its development rights for the commercial center component to L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ation. L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ation is affiliated with the Phoenix Property Company, a developer of luxury residential and mixed-use properties across the nation. These properties, comprised of over 6243 units and 165,000 square feet of retail space, are currently valued in excess of $1 billion. Section 4.4 of Development Agreement No. 2004-04 allows the transfer of property to another party with City Council approval. Prior to the transfer, the Development Agreement requires a review of L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ation development experience and financial capability to ensure L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ation has the financial capability and development experience that is equal to 31 F-1 Partial Assignment of Development Agreement for the City Place Commercial Center November 17, 2008 Page 2 or greater than Main Street Concourse LLC. Further, the transfer of rights will include an assignment and assumption agreement confirming that the duties, obligations and liabilities from this Agreement are assumed by L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ation. This ensures that the plans approved by the Planning Commission and City Council, together with all conditions and requirements, remain in place. Staff has reviewed various information concerning L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ation. L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ation and have concluded that they are a stable, sound company with the ability to maintain a high quality commercial project. Also, its expertise in completing various types of projects, including mixed-use urban infill projects and multi-family residential development substantiates its solid track record in developing and maintaining high quality projects. L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ation has a variety of projects throughout the country which have been completed, including West Village, a five-building mixed-use urban village with internal streets and pedestrian circulation, 179 units and 135,000 square feet of retail on the ground level in Dallas, Texas; GrandMarc at Westberry Place, four and five story structures built over one story of retail, service and amenity space, containing 244 housing units and 30,000 square feet of retail in Fort Worth, Texas; and GrandMarc at Seven Corners, a four story mixed use project containing 183 housing units and 14,580 square feet of retail. L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ation is an experienced company that has the capabilities to lease and maintain a high quality commercial project. Therefore, staff recommends that the City Council authorize the City Manager to execute documents transferring the development rights for the City Place commercial center project to LIC, Santa Ana Retail, Inc., a Delaware Corporation.
